    @neeneko6 жыл бұрын

    *sigh* I used to find tesla interesting, and we studied his work extensively in school. But this new found attachment crackpots have to him has really soured me on the topic. It has become an almost religious thing, with people legitimizing any number of fridge ideas by trying to assign it to tesla. Which is a pity since he did really great stuff, but his actual accomplishments have been utterly swamped by the mythology that has popped up around him. There is also the irony in people trying to focus on his legacy have shifted so many other even less well known inventors and scientists to him. It is almost like we can only acknowledge 1 person per domain per century or something. Even before his new found attention he was one of the most famous inventors of his period.

    At long last, finally a simple and factual video on the man.The mythology surrounding Tesla seems to be growing daily. Most discussions lead me to believe that there is a new religion growing with him as the Messiah. It seems to go something like this. Once upon a time a man was born with an intellect so great that no other living person has ever come close to him. He performed many miracles and was totally altruistic. A cabal of devils by the names of Edison, Westinghouse, and Morgan, in league with an evil government, sought to exploit his inventions, suppressing those which would have liberated us, and ensuring that he died virtually unrecognised and in poverty. Only a filthy version of his perfect inventions, which allowed the evil capitalists the greatest wealth and power, was ever allowed to be made. If only we had worshipped him in his lifetime, we would now be living on light itself (I shit you not). Amongst his miracles we may list The miracle of radio, far in advance and more powerful than anything Marconi applied. The miracle of wireless transmission, which had to be suppressed as this would not allow the evil capitalists to charge. The miracle of the death ray, which governments were too stupid to recognise. And finally, The miracle of free energy, which would allow every human being access to unlimited power in spite of the laws of thermodynamics. I think I want to spew.
